    why is safari 7 deleting my bookmarked websites? I keep adding them in and they go to my favorites bar, but once the window closes, more often than not the bookmark is gone from the favorites bar.

    Triple-click anywhere in the line below on this page to select it:
    ~/Library/Safari/Bookmarks.plist
    Right-click or control-click the highlighted line and select
    Services ▹ Show Info in Finder (or just Show Info)
    from the contextual menu.* An Info dialog should open.
    Does the dialog show "You can read and write" in the Sharing & Permissions section?
    In the General section, is the box labeled Locked checked?
    What is the Modified date?
    If you don't have read and write access to the item, change the settings as directed here. Note, however, that if one file has wrong access settings, most likely others do as well. If the item is locked, unlock it.
    *If you don't see the contextual menu item, copy the selected text to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. Open a TextEdit window and paste into it (command-V). Select the line you just pasted and continue as above.

  • The font in Safari's bookmarks bar and tabs bar has suddenly changed

    The font in Safari's bookmarks bar and tabs bar has suddenly changed to a lighter font.  How do I change the font back?  I'm not speaking of the font size/type in the web browser in viewing web pages, but the font in the application itself has changed. It's rather annoying and would like to be able to change it back!  I'm running Safari v5.1.7

    OK, Margie, here's what to do . . .
    First Quit Safari.
    Then Find your User's (Home) folder library. 
    It's hidden, but here's how you find the Home Library:
    Click on the desktop to get the Finder menu.  Then go up to  "Go" in the menu bar, while holding down the option key.
    You'll now see the User Library in the drop down list. Open it, then look for the Fonts folder.
    Take the fonts folder to the desktop.
    Restart Safari.
    Any better?
    (Warning:  This is only for the Users/Home > Library > Fonts folder.  Under no circumstances, should this be done with the SYSTEM > Library > Fonts folder.)

  • Export Safari 1 Bookmarks to Safari 2

    Running OS 10.3.9 on my PowerBook with Safari v1. Need Bookmarks on my new Mac Intel 10.4.4 running Safari v2. Don't want to just clobber the .plist files for Safari in case they are not compatible. Tried Safari Bookmark Exporter, doesn't have a Safari Export option.
    How do you get Safari v1 bookmarks into Safari v2?

    Kenneth,
    For reference, I have Safari 1.3.2 on my Panther iMac and Safari 2.0.3 on my Tiger iMac.
    Just to support Miriam's suggestion without using the term "export"...
    Find the Bookmarks.plist file in ~Library/Safari Folder of your PowerBook, make a copy of it and use the Safari>File>Import Bookmarks feature of your new machine.
